Output ae5091f5faae913c62a6121d27c62d67a27952da39e8f3ad9c6393c8568477e6:0

value
25995581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4a7501f525e2c3c600ddf3988c1f9cbd9c46d99 OP_EQUAL
address
3GhdB7XuMB5sgFYixtkneN6cVTKXtDuYMT
transaction
ae5091f5faae913c62a6121d27c62d67a27952da39e8f3ad9c6393c8568477e6
confirmations
430478
spent
true